Join fellow protesters in a worldwide March Against Monsanto on Saturday, October 12, 2013.

The march calls for the permanent boycott of Genetically Modified Organisms (GMOs) and other harmful agro-chemicals.

Bay area residents will march at 11 am across the Golden Gate Bridge (south to north) and back honoring World Food Day.

Participants in the March Against Monsanto SF are invited to make signs and dress as a bee (or other costumes) as part of a “bee swarm” in recognition of the plight of the many pollinators who are suffering from Colony Collapse Disorder due to the adverse affects of agrochemicals.

The peaceful march is family friendly and open to all and is scheduled to end at approximately 2 pm.
